Doll and the Kicks's 2010 Concert History

Doll And The Kicks were an unsigned Brighton-based indie/rock/pop band fronted by Liverpool-born female vocalist Doll and backed by Kicks - Olivier, Matt and Chris. Formed in late 2005 they began gigging as a 5 piece band around the smaller venues of Brighton and the UK building up a fanbase. Having gained exposure on local Brighton radio stations Juice FM and BBC Southern Counties DATK were then submitted by DJ Phil Jackson from Southern Counties to take part in a BBC Radio 1 competition to play Glastonbury festival in early 2007.
